Computer
Labs
$20 PER SEMESTER FEE--INCLUDES PRINTING
Location: Abelson Hall, Room 227
The SLIC Computer Labs consist mainly of 36 PC and 22 Macintosh
microcomputer systems. Software includes Microsoft Office 97 Professional
(Windows) and Microsoft Office 4.2.1 (Macintosh). Internet access
(e.g., for web browsing and email) and laser printing capability
are available from these systems.
Students
enrolled in courses offered by departments (see list below) within
the College of Sciences are eligible to use these systems for a
nominal fee of $20 per semester. Payment of this fee is performed
by use of ones Cougar Account. (If you do not have an account
already, you may establish one at registration time (under Optional
Services) or in person at the office in the Compton Union Building
(CUB) on the first floor near the Information Desk.) When you have deposited
enough money into your account, stop by SLIC with your Cougar Card
so that your account can be charged. You will then be given a pass.
